1. A method of performing spatial processing in a wireless multiple-input multiple-output (MIMO) communication system, comprising:

  • obtaining a plurality of channel response matrices for a channel response of a MIMO channel in the MIMO system;

    computing a correlation matrix for the MIMO channel based on the plurality of channel response matrices; and

    decomposing the correlation matrix to obtain at least one steering vector for at least one spatial channel of the MIMO channel, wherein the at least one steering vector is used by a transmitting entity for frequency-independent spatial processing of a data stream sent on the at least one spatial channel associated with the at least one steering vector.
